Mission and Program Overview

Mission

The mission of carlisle fire rescue services is to provide our community with the highest quality of protection against man-made and natural disasters, and protect the quality of life of all thoes we serve. We will respond safely and quickly with trained, skilled, and compassionate members and using the best available equipment, neutralize and mitigate any situation of those in need. We will continue agressive planning and response preparation, and will strive to prevent the need for our emergency services through education and community interaction. Our services shall be delivered by a dedicated family of volunteer members committed to exceeding the needs and expectations of those we serve. Our priority is the preservation of life and protection of property. We will treat our members, our employees and our community with dignity, compassion, respect and discretion at all times.

Financial Statement Notes

Schedule D, Page 1, Part III, Line 1A

Empire friendship firefighters' association owns collections of the former empire hook and ladder company no. 43 and friendship fire co. No. 5 memorabilia and antique fire equipment. These collections are maintained in a museum located at the empire friendship firefighters' association fire station. The collections are not recognized as assets on the statement of assets, liabilities, and net assets. Contributed collection items are not recognized as revenue in the statements of revenue, expenditures, and changes in net assets - modified cash basis.

Schedule D, Page 2, Part III, Line 4

The collections document the history of the empire hook and ladder company, no. 43 and friendship fire company, no. 5.

IRS990/Desc0EACH YEAR CARLISLE FIRE & RESCUE RESPONDS TO OVER 700 EMERGENCY CALLS WITHIN THE BOROUGH OF CARLISLE AND SURROUNDING MUTUAL AID COMMUNITIES. THE FIRE COMPANY IS A VOLUNTEER ORGANIZATION, IN WHICH OUR MEMBERS DONATE TIME IN RESPONDING TO EMERGENCY CALLS, TRAINING, AND FUND RAISING ACTIVITIES. THE FIRE COMPANY IS SUPPORTED THROUGH FUNDING BY THE BOROUGH OF CARLISLE AND SOME OF THE SURROUNDING MUTUAL AID COMMUNITIES. IN ADDITION TO THESE FUNDS OUR ORGANIZATION ALSO CONDUCTS VARIOUS FUND RAISING ACTIVITIES THROUGH BINGO, MEAT RAFFLES, CARNIVAL, SOCIAL HALL RENTALS, CAR PARKING DURING CARLISLE EVENTS, AND OTHER VARIOUS EVENTS.
